Why weekly, on purpose

Daily cards can be lovely. They can also become noise: another input before the last one has had time to mean anything. A weekly reading is a small ritual with room around it. You ask, you live a few days, you look back.

A checkpoint, not a forecast factory

Treat the week’s cards as weather to dress for, not as a guaranteed plot. If the reading feels heavy, that is information about the moment you are in — not a command to brace for ten days of disaster. Come back to it at the end of the week and see what was true in a quieter way.
